软件开发软件是什么?详细解析与应用
软件开发软件是指用于辅助开发人员创建、测试和维护软件应用程序的工具和程序,它们提供了一系列功能和功能,使开发人员能够更高效地进行编码、调试和部署软件,软件开发软件可以是集成开发环境(IDE)、代码编辑器、调试器、编译器、构建工具、版本控制系统等。
软件开发软件在现代软件开发过程中起着至关重要的作用,它们提供了一个集成的开发环境,使开发人员能够在一个地方完成多个任务,下面是一些常见的软件开发软件及其主要功能:
1. 集成开发环境(IDE):IDE是一种集成了代码编辑器、调试器、编译器和构建工具等功能的软件开发软件,它提供了一个统一的界面,使开发人员能够在一个地方完成所有的开发任务,常见的IDE有Eclipse、Visual Studio和IntelliJ IDEA等。
2. 代码编辑器:代码编辑器是一种用于编写和编辑源代码的工具,它提供了语法高亮、自动完成、代码折叠等功能,使开发人员能够更快地编写代码,常见的代码编辑器有Sublime Text、Visual Studio Code和Atom等。
3. 调试器:调试器是一种用于识别和修复程序错误的工具,它允许开发人员逐行执行代码,并查看变量的值和程序的状态,常见的调试器有GDB(GNU调试器)和Xcode调试器等。
4. 编译器:编译器是一种将源代码转换为可执行文件的工具,它将高级语言代码转换为计算机可以理解的低级机器代码,常见的编译器有GCC(GNU编译器集合)和Clang等。
5. 构建工具:构建工具是一种用于自动化构建、测试和部署软件的工具,它们允许开发人员定义构建过程,并自动执行一系列任务,常见的构建工具有Ant、Maven和Gradle等。
6. 版本控制系统:版本控制系统是一种用于管理和跟踪代码变更的工具,它允许开发人员协同工作、回滚更改和管理代码库的不同版本,常见的版本控制系统有Git和SVN等。
除了上述功能,软件开发软件还可以提供其他辅助功能,如自动化测试、性能分析、代码生成等,它们大大提高了开发人员的工作效率和软件质量。
在实际应用中,软件开发软件广泛应用于各个领域的软件开发,无论是Web开发、移动应用开发还是嵌入式系统开发,软件开发软件都扮演着重要的角色,它们使开发人员能够更快地构建和部署高质量的软件应用。
总而言之,软件开发软件是一类用于辅助开发人员进行软件开发的工具和程序,它们提供了各种功能和功能,使开发人员能够更高效地进行编码、调试和部署软件,在现代软件开发过程中,软件开发软件至关重要,并广泛应用于各个领域的软件开发。
还没有评论,来说两句吧...